AsposeOcr.PreprocessImage
PreprocessImage(string, PreprocessingFilter)
Используйте предварительную обработку изображения для повышения точности оптического распознавания символов. Создайте список фильтров, которые будут применяться к входному изображению в указанном вами порядке. пример создания фильтров: PreprocessingFilter filter = new PreprocessingFilter { PreprocessingFilter.Invert() , PreprocessingFilter.Threshold(150), PreprocessingFilter.Binarize(), PreprocessingFilter.Rotate(180), PreprocessingFilter.Resize(3000,3000, Aspose.OCR.Filters.InterpolationFilterType.Box), PreprocessingFilter(6fScaleFilter. ), PreprocessingFilter.Dilate() }; Все они вам не нужны. Установите только то, что вам нужно.
public MemoryStream PreprocessImage(string fullPath, PreprocessingFilter filters)
Параметр | Тип | Описание |
---|---|---|
fullPath | String | Полный путь к образу. |
filters | PreprocessingFilter | Фильтры оптимизации изображенияPreprocessingFilter . |
Возвращаемое значение
Поток с измененным изображением, чтобы вы могли сохранить или распознать его.
Смотрите также
- class PreprocessingFilter
- class AsposeOcr
- пространство имен Aspose.OCR
- сборка Aspose.OCR
PreprocessImage(MemoryStream, PreprocessingFilter)
Используйте предварительную обработку изображения для повышения точности оптического распознавания символов. Создайте список фильтров, которые будут применяться к входному изображению в указанном вами порядке. пример создания фильтров: PreprocessingFilter filter = new PreprocessingFilter { PreprocessingFilter.Invert() , PreprocessingFilter.Threshold(150), PreprocessingFilter.Binarize(), PreprocessingFilter.Rotate(180), PreprocessingFilter.Resize(3000,3000, Aspose.OCR.Filters.InterpolationFilterType.Box), PreprocessingFilter(6fScaleFilter. ), PreprocessingFilter.Dilate() }; Все они вам не нужны. Установите только то, что вам нужно.
public MemoryStream PreprocessImage(MemoryStream stream, PreprocessingFilter filters)
Параметр | Тип | Описание |
---|---|---|
stream | MemoryStream | Поток памяти, содержащий изображение. |
filters | PreprocessingFilter | Фильтры оптимизации изображенияPreprocessingFilter . |
Возвращаемое значение
Поток с измененным изображением, чтобы вы могли сохранить или распознать его.
Смотрите также
- class PreprocessingFilter
- class AsposeOcr
- пространство имен Aspose.OCR
- сборка Aspose.OCR